Range summary

HRESYS EVF series VRLA Battery is specially designed for electric vehicles and electric tools, including electric tricycles, electric automobiles, special electric vehicle  and other devices require DC power source. With leading technologies and state-of-the-art automated manufacturing, EVF series offer excellent deep cycle life, extreme shock and vibration resistance, high reliability, safety and Eco-friendly performance.  

 

Features and Benefits

Exceptional cyclic performance above 400 cycles @100% DoD

Extreme shock and vibration resistance

Eco-friendly performance; minimal gassing

Advanced VRLA AGM technology - more power in less space

Maintenance free - no water addition required

 

Applications

Electric tools

Electric tricycle

Electric automobile

Special electric vehicle, including golf cart , sightseeing bus, sanitation truck, electric fork-lift truck etc.

 

Product Characteristics

 Nominal Voltage: 6V (3 cells), 8V (4 cells), 12V (6 cells)

 Float Charge Voltage: 2.27V/Cell - 2.30V/Cell

 Equalization Charge Voltage: 2.45V/Cell - 2.46V/Cell

 Low Discharge Rate ≤ 3% per month

 Container Material: ABS
